The National Disaster Operation Centre (NDOC) was established in 1998 temporarily to coordinate the response to the impacts of the floods caused by the El Nino rains in Kenya which had displaced over half a million people in Kenya.
As the center was winding up, the infamous terrorist bombing of the United States Embassy in Kenya occurred and the centre was called into action to coordinate the response to the emergency. It is during this second call into action that the government saw the importance of this centre in Kenya and adopted it as a permanent department in the Government of Kenya.
The Centre's Mission is: To monitor, co-ordinate response and mobilize resources for response to disaster incidents in the country
The Vision of the NDOC is: To be the leading focal point for disaster management and response in Kenya
The responsibilities of the NDOC include:-
- Coordination at the national level of all disaster management activities before, during and after the disaster
- Ensuring that all personnel and volunteer agencies are informed of the activation of disaster contingency plans
- Translating the decisions of the National Disaster Coordination Committee (NDCC) into action and/or instructions and ensuring that those instructions are transmitted and carried out by the Ministries/Departments to whom they are directed
- Preparing all inventories of resources and assets countrywide Developing a prioritized list of needs for donors to meet shortfalls in relief supplies
- Preparation of evacuation plans, shelter and refugee areas including identification of executing agencies
- Arranging clearance for aircraft, ships as well as customs and visa clearance for overseas relief personnel and agencies
- Preparation of media programs for public information and press briefings at the centre
- Carrying out an annual review, evaluation and validation of national and sectoral disaster mitigation plans with a view of improving their effectiveness and efficiency
- Preparing and issuing a daily situation report (SITREP) to the subscribing ministries/departments
